AI analyzed reviews and found:

Pros

  • Comfort: Commonly mentioned as comfortable, cozy, and pleasant to sit on. Many describe them as spacious, even without cushions. Reviewers frequently describe them as comfortable for heavier individuals and tall individuals. The chairs are described as comfortable and roomy. Many describe the sitting experience as good even without cushions. Reviewers frequently note high comfort levels. Adding cushions enhances comfort, especially mitigating the coolness of the metal.
  • Durability/Sturdiness: Frequently praised for being sturdy, strong, durable, and resistant to various weather conditions. Many users mention the chairs'' ability to withstand weight (at least 115 kg verified). Some have had them for over five years, even with no maintenance, and some mention ownership exceeding ten years. The chairs are described as stable and well-built, even withstanding harsh weather conditions. Multiple users have purchased multiple chairs (up to 20 in one case), showing strong customer loyalty. Many describe them as almost indestructible. The chairs are described as solid, robust, and of high quality. Reviewers consistently mention the chair''s sturdiness and stability. Many describe them as suitable for heavier people. Wooden elements retain color and properties even after prolonged exposure to various atmospheric conditions.
  • Appearance: Described as beautiful, elegant, stylish, and aesthetically pleasing. They complement outdoor spaces well. The wood is considered to add prestige. They are described as having a nice look with wooden accents. Reviewers describe them as looking nice and elegant. Many reviewers praise the chair''s aesthetic appeal. Described as having a modern and refined look.
  • Stackable: Explicitly mentioned as stackable, saving space when not in use. Frequently praised for stackability.
  • Easy Maintenance: Described as easy to maintain; periodic cleaning and oiling of wooden parts are recommended for longevity. Easy to clean is a frequently mentioned benefit.
  • Lightweight: Described as surprisingly lightweight for their sturdiness.

Cons

  • Wood Quality/Treatment: The wood is a recurring concern. Several reviews mention the wood cracking or becoming hard and losing smoothness after exposure to rain, suggesting insufficient protection. One review mentions that the wood looks like plastic. Some wood armrests have arrived cracked or loose, with screws that don''t hold properly. The wood is also noted to fade significantly in sunlight. Rust has been reported on at least one chair after only three weeks. Lack of a protective cover is a commonly noted deficiency. Regular oiling (at least 4-5 times a year) is necessary to prevent the wood from becoming unsightly. One review mentions a small, varnished spike left between the frame and backrest. A missing protective cap on a chair leg has been reported. One chair out of four was described as unstable (wobbly). Cracking wood armrests and missing protective foot elements are reported. Defects in wood finishing are frequently reported.
  • Defects: Multiple instances of defective chairs are reported. Two out of six chairs were defective in one case, and another user received a chair with a broken armrest. Another user reported a missing protective plastic foot element on one chair out of six. In one case, three out of four chairs were unstable. One chair arrived with a cracked wooden armrest. A significant number of users reported receiving at least one defective chair in their order.

Comments

The Larvik chairs'' wooden components remain a source of significant variability in quality and durability. While widely appreciated for comfort, aesthetics, and sturdiness, concerns persist regarding the wood''s susceptibility to damage from weather and sun exposure due to insufficient factory protection. The lack of a protective cover is a frequently mentioned suggestion for improvement. Defective chairs remain a problem, highlighting quality control issues. The price-value proposition is subjective, with some finding the chairs reasonably priced, especially on sale (150 PLN = approx. €34 at an average exchange rate), while others consider them overpriced. Regular maintenance, particularly oiling the wooden parts, is crucial for longevity and maintaining the appearance of the wood. The chairs are described as suitable for heavier individuals and tall individuals and are surprisingly lightweight for their sturdiness. Many users express high satisfaction, with some having owned the chairs for multiple years. The chairs are noted to pair well with the YTTRUP table. One user mentioned using the chair in a shower cabin. The chairs are described as being easy to maintain and clean. The armrests are described by one user as being on the low side and offering little support. Adding cushions is recommended for enhanced comfort. Many users have purchased multiple sets of these chairs, indicating strong customer satisfaction despite reported defects. The chairs'' high comfort even without cushions is frequently mentioned.
